Desert - HOMOGRAPH
How about some posts in a new category: HOMOGRAPHS!
These are words with different meanings that are spelled the same, but pronounced differently. I've been keeping a list of them as long as I've had my list of homophones, and I think it's finally time to draw some of them! :)

Ileum & Ilium
I know, I know. This one will be super-useful on a daily basis. You're welcome.
With an E – part of the small intestine.
With an I – part of the pelvis.

Click & Clique
-ck – small, snapping noise.
-que – small, French, snapping noise... No?... OK, it's a group of like-minded people, usually with the implication that they exclude new people from joining.
